TipTopJob is offering a position for a Day-to-Day Supply Teacher in Crawley. This opportunity allows qualified teachers to focus solely on teaching without the burdens of planning, prepping, or parents evenings. The role promises flexibility, competitive daily rates between GBP130 and GBP160, and the chance to work with various primary schools. Ideal for both new teachers seeking experience and veterans wishing to reclaim their time.

How to prepare for a job interview at TipTopJob

Know Your Teaching Style

Before the interview, take some time to reflect on your teaching style and philosophy. Be ready to discuss how you engage students and manage a classroom, especially in a supply role where adaptability is key.

Familiarise Yourself with Local Schools

Research the primary schools in Crawley that you might be working with. Understanding their ethos and values can help you tailor your responses and show that you're genuinely interested in contributing to their community.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ect questions about how you'd handle various classroom situations. Think of examples from your past experiences that demonstrate your problem-solving skills and ability to maintain a positive learning environment.

Highlight Flexibility and Adaptability

Since this role emphasises flexibility, be sure to showcase your ability to adapt to different classroom settings and teaching styles. Share specific instances where you've successfully adjusted your approach to meet the needs of diverse learners.
